“The Bellville Velodrome is in a crisis situation and needs our help as an integral part of the cycling community.The City is considering demolishing both it and the athletics track to make way for a hotel complex.

 

On Friday night there is an Interprovincial Championship featuring Berhard Esterhuizen who came a creditable 11th place in the London Olympics.

 

Council Representatives’ will be there on Friday to asses the popularity of the event.

We need those stands FULL!!

 

For those of you who have never watched track cycling it is incredibly exciting and promises to be a very entertaining evening with the opportunity to watch some of the best track exponents in SA in action.

 

 

Start :Friday evening 7pm to 9pm

 

Entrance: Free”
